Description

Tenders are sought for the Supply, Delivery, Installation, and Commissioning of a Flow Cytometer for Trinity College Dublin (TCD). The equipment should be capable of high-throughput analysis, offer precise quantification, and include software for comprehensive data analysis. Vendors must provide training for staff, technical support, and warranty. Proposals should detail specifications, pricing, delivery timelines, and after-sales service options. Preference will be given to systems demonstrating ease of use, reliability, and cost-effectiveness. Submissions should include company profiles and references from previous installations.
